OBJECTIVE: This study explored the molecular mechanisms by which dexmedetomidine (Dex) alleviates cisplatin (CP)-induced acute kidney injury (AKI) in rats. METHODS: CP-induced AKI models were established, and Dex was intraperitoneally injected at different concentrations into rats in the model groups. Subsequently, rats were assigned to the control, CP, CP + Dex 10 µg/kg, and CP + Dex 25 µg/kg groups. After weighing the kidneys of the rats, the kidney arterial resistive index was calculated, and CP-induced AKI was evaluated. In addition, four serum biochemical indices were measured: histopathological damage in rat kidneys was detected; levels of inflammatory factors, interleukin (IL)-1ß, IL-18, IL-6, and tumor necrosis factor alpha, in kidney tissue homogenate of rats were assessed through enzyme-linked immunosorbent assay (ELISA); and levels of NLRP-3, caspase-1, cleaved caspase-1, gasdermin D (GSDMD), and GSDMD-N in kidney tissues of rats were determined via western blotting. RESULTS: Dex treatment reduced nephromegaly and serum clinical marker upregulation caused by CP-induced AKI. In addition, hematoxylin and eosin staining revealed that Dex treatment relieved CP-induced kidney tissue injury in AKI rats. ELISA analyses demonstrated that Dex treatment reduced the upregulated levels of proinflammatory cytokines in the kidney tissue of AKI rats induced by CP, thereby alleviating kidney tissue injury. Western blotting indicated that Dex alleviated CP-induced AKI by inhibiting pyroptosis mediated by NLRP-3 and caspase-1. CONCLUSION: Dex protected rats from CP-induced AKI, and the mechanism may be related to NLRP-3/Caspase-1-mediated pyroptosis.

Objective: To summarize the clinical features and genetic characteristics of Zellweger spectrum disorder caused by PEX6 gene variation. Methods: This was a case series research. Clinical date and genetic results of 2 neonatal cases of Zellweger syndrome caused by PEX6 gene variation in Wuhan Children's Hospital, Tongji Medical College, Huazhong University of Science & Technology and Affiliated Hospital of Guangdong Medical University from July 2021 to July 2022 were retrospectively collected and analyzed. Literature up to August 2023 was searched from electronic databases of China National Knowledge Infrastructure (CNKI), Wanfang Data and PubMed with the combined keywords of "Zellweger syndrome" "Zellweger spectrum disorder", and "PEX6 gene" both in Chinese and English. The main clinical features and genetic characteristics of Zellweger spectrum disorder caused by PEX6 gene variation were summarized. Results: The 2 male neonates both developed clinical manifestations as dyspnea, hypotonia, feeding difficulties, enlarged fontanelle, and high palatine arch after birth. Biochemical parameters indicated elevated bile acids, and the cranial ultrasound showed the enlarged bilateral ventricles and subependymal cyst in both 2 neonates. Zellweger syndrome was confirmed by whole exome sequencing, and the results revealed PEX6 gene variation in the 2 neonates, including compound heterozygous variants c.315G>A and c.2095-3T>G, and homozygous variant c.506_507del. Case 1 was hospitalized for 5 days, and case 2 for 32 days; they both died shortly after being discharged (the specific time is unknown). Literature review found 26 patients, including 2 neonates in this study, with Zellweger spectrum disorder caused by PEX6 gene defect reported in 1 Chinese article and 11 English articles. Clinical features included hearing loss (19 cases), developmental delay (19 cases), vision impairment (19 cases), elevated very long chain fatty acids (17 cases), brain malformations (15 cases), hypotonia (12 cases), hepatic insufficiency (12 cases), distinctive facies (10 cases), and dental impairment (9 cases). Compound heterozygous variations dominated the variation types (15 cases), and the frameshift variations (16 cases) were the main pathogenic variations. Conclusions: Zellweger spectrum disorder should be considered when neonates show hypotonia, feeding difficulty, distinctive facial appearance, brain malformations and failure of hearing screening, or when older children show retinitis pigmentosa, sensorineural hearing loss, amelogenesis imperfecta and developmental delays. Detection of genetic variation in the PEX gene is crucial for definitive diagnosis.

OBJECTIVE To investigate the implementation effects of the national centralized drug volume-based procurement policy (abbreviated as “national centralized procurement policy”) in Guangxi Zhuang Autonomous Region prefecture, and to provide a reference for the future centralized drug procurement work of the medical institution. METHODS Drug procurement data before and after policy implementation were included in the study. The six secondary indicators (such as availability, affordability, and drug safety) and eighteen third-level indicators (such as completion rate of agreed purchase volume, affordability level, drug revenue proportion) were introduced, guided by the policy objectives and issues of concern to policy beneficiaries. Descriptive statistics was adopted to analyze the data before and after policy implementation (in 2019 and 2020) in terms of differences and change trends. RESULTS In terms of accessibility, the participation rate of medical institutions in Guangxi Zhuang Autonomous Region was 92.55%, the proportion of diseases involved and median completed procurement rate were 40.16%, and 287.82% respectively, and the total centralized delivery rate was 97.20%. In terms of affordability, the total reduction amplitude in drug price was 74.80% from 2019 to 2022; the charge for medicine per capita in hospitalization, the proportion of medicine used for outpatient service and hospitalization, decreased by 17.61%, 10.22%, and 20.10% in order; the burden levels on medical fares for patients were all below 1 in addition to chronic diseases, and anti-tumor drugs. In terms of the impact on medicine, the ratio of adverse drug reaction event cases in 2022 was 66.00%, an increase of 1.29% compared to the previous; since the implementation of the policy, 12 drugs from local pharmaceutical enterprises from Guangxi Zhuang Autonomous Region had passed the consistency evaluation, and the market concentration rate of the top 8 pharmaceutical companies was less than 20.00%. In terms of the impact on healthcare and medical insurance, the public medical institutions achieved generic substitution for originator drugs mostly until 2022; about 9.12% of drugs that were non- centrally purchased in the same category were used; 63.39% of people under investigation did not show a need for a second dressing change; drug expenditure decreased by 2.459 billion yuan. CONCLUSIONS The national centralized procurement policy achieves a significant effect in Guangxi Zhuang Autonomous Region. On the other hand, attention should be paid to these suggestions as follows: expanding the category of drugs used in clinic, conducting clinically comprehensive evaluation of selected drugs, and improving reasonable allocation strategy, etc.

BACKGROUND: For the purpose of skeletal muscle engineering, primary myoblasts (Mb) and adipogenic mesenchymal stem cells (ADSC) can be co-cultured and myogenically differentiated. Electrospun composite nanofiber scaffolds represent suitable matrices for tissue engineering of skeletal muscle, combining both biocompatibility and stability Although growth differentiation factor 11 (GDF11) has been proposed as a rejuvenating circulating factor, restoring skeletal muscle function in aging mice, some studies have also described a harming effect of GDF11. Therefore, the aim of the study was to analyze the effect of GDF11 on co-cultures of Mb and ADSC on poly-ε-caprolactone (PCL)-collagen I-polyethylene oxide (PEO)-nanofibers. RESULTS: Human Mb were co-cultured with ADSC two-dimensionally (2D) as monolayers or three-dimensionally (3D) on aligned PCL-collagen I-PEO-nanofibers. Differentiation media were either serum-free with or without GDF11, or serum containing as in a conventional differentiation medium. Cell viability was higher after conventional myogenic differentiation compared to serum-free and serum-free + GDF11 differentiation as was creatine kinase activity. Immunofluorescence staining showed myosine heavy chain expression in all groups after 28 days of differentiation without any clear evidence of more or less pronounced expression in either group. Gene expression of myosine heavy chain (MYH2) increased after serum-free + GDF11 stimulation compared to serum-free stimulation alone. CONCLUSIONS: This is the first study analyzing the effect of GDF11 on myogenic differentiation of Mb and ADSC co-cultures under serum-free conditions. The results of this study show that PCL-collagen I-PEO-nanofibers represent a suitable matrix for 3D myogenic differentiation of Mb and ADSC. In this context, GDF11 seems to promote myogenic differentiation of Mb and ADSC co-cultures compared to serum-free differentiation without any evidence of a harming effect.

Objective:To evaluate the clinical application of online adaptive radiotherapy based on iterative cone-beam computed tomography (iCBCT) for the pelvic malignancies.Methods:This was a prospective clinical trial of iCBCT guided online adaptive radiotherapy for pelvic malignancies in Department of Radiation Oncology, Peking Union Medical College Hospital. Clinical data of 13 patients with pelvic malignancies who received online adaptive radiotherapy from August to November, 2022 were preliminarily analyzed (2 cases of cervical cancer, 4 postoperative cervical cancer, 3 postoperative endometrial cancer, 3 bladder cancer and 1 prostate cancer). The feasibility of online adaptive radiotherapy, adaptive radiotherapy time, the frequency and magnitude of edits for organs at risk and target volume, target volume coverage and organs at risk doses were analyzed. Statistical analysis was performed by SPSS software. Data conforming to normal distribution were described by Mean±SD, and data with non-normal distribution were expressed by M ( Q1, Q3). Data with homogeneous variances were analyzed by t-test, and data with non-normal distribution or heterogeneous variances were analyzed by nonparametric test. Results:The average adaptive time was 15 min and 38 s (from acceptance of acquired CBCT scan to completion of the final plan selection). 85.4% (830/972 fractions) of influencer structures (system-defined organs adjacent to and with high impact on the generation of clinical target volume and planning target volume, primarily bladder, rectum and small intestine in pelvic neoplasms) automatically generated by artificial intelligence required no edits or minor editors, and 89.8% (491/547 fractions) of clinical target volume automatically generated by artificial intelligence required no edits or minor editors. The adapted plan was adopted in 98.5% (319/324 fractions) of radiotherapy fractions. Compared with the scheduled plan, the adapted plan showed better target volume coverage and reduced the dose of organs at risk.Conclusions:iCBCT guided online adaptive radiotherapy for the pelvic malignancies can be achieved within clinically acceptable timeslots. In addtion, better dose coverage of target volume shows the advantages of online adaptive radiotherapy.

Pyroptosis is a type of programmed cell death mediated by the Gasdermin family. It is triggered in response to pathogen infection or other danger signals. The activation of Gasdermins leads to pyroptosis and the release of large amounts of inflammatory cytokines. Pyroptosis plays a crucial role in combating pathogen infections, as it helps to eliminate infected cells and activate the immune system. However, pathogens have already developed sophisticated strategies to evade or inhibit pyroptosis, allowing them to persist and facilitate infection. This review provides an overview of the discovery of pyroptosis and its importance in anti-infectious immunity. We also discuss several new strategies for inhibiting pyroptosis by pathogens. A thorough learning of the occurrence and regulation of pyroptosis may reveal the pathogenesis of related infectious diseases and contribute to developing effective anti-infective therapeutic strategies.

For the purpose of skeletal muscle tissue engineering, different cell types have been investigated regarding their myogenic differentiation potential, including co-cultured myoblasts and adipogenic mesenchymal stromal cells (Mb/ADSC). As neural cells enhance synaptic junction formation, the aim of this study was to co-culture Schwann cells (SCs) with Mb/ADSC on biocompatible electrospun aligned poly-ε-polycaprolacton (PCL)-collagen I-nanofibers. It was hypothesized that SCs, as part of the peripheral nervous system, promote the myogenic differentiation of Mb/ADSC co-cultures. Mb/ADSC were compared to Mb/ADSC/SC regarding their capacity for myogenic differentiation via immunofluorescent staining and gene expression of myogenic markers. Mb/ADSC/SC showed more myotubes after 28 days of differentiation (p ≤ 0.05). After 28 days of differentiation on electrospun aligned PCL-collagen I-nanofibers, gene expression of myosin heavy chains (MYH2) and myogenin (MYOG) was upregulated in Mb/ADSC/SC compared to Mb/ADSC (p ≤ 0.01 and p ≤ 0.05, respectively). Immunofluorescent staining for MHC showed highly aligned multinucleated cells as possible myotube formation in Mb/ADSC/SC. In conclusion, SCs promote myogenic differentiation of Mb/ADSC. The co-culture of primary Mb/ADSC/SC on PCL-collagen I-nanofibers serves as a physiological model for skeletal muscle tissue engineering, applicable to future clinical applications.

Objective To compare the corneal biomechanical parameters identified from uniaxial tensile test under fast and slow loading. Methods The stress-strain and stress relaxation data were obtained from uniaxial tensile tests on corneal strips from 15 healthy adult rabbits at average loading rate of 0.16 mm/s and 0.02 mm/s, respectively. A visco-hyperelastic model was applied to analyze the loading and unloading data from the fast tensile tests, where the model parameter set was denoted by Gvh. The first-order Ogden model and second-order Prony series model were used to fit stress-strain and stress relaxation data from the slow tensile tests, respectively, in which the model parameter set was denoted by Gvh. Correlation analysis was used to compare the correlation of parameters between Gvh and GOP. Results All the goodness-of-fits to the three data sets were greater than 0.95. There were significant differences in 5 (μ, A1, A2, τ1, τ2,) of the 6 parameters between Gvh and GOP (P<0.05), and the Ogden model parameters was positively correlated between the two groups. Conclusions There are differences in corneal biomechanical parameters identified by data from uniaxial tensile tests under fast and slow loading. The results provide a preliminary research basis for further exploring the use of clinical data to identify corneal biomechanical properties.

Objective To investigate the clinical effect of transcatheter arterial chemoembolization (TACE) combined with microwave ablation (MWA) (TACE-MWA) versus repeat resection (RR) in the treatment of recurrent hepatocellular carcinoma (RHCC). Methods A total of 178 patients with RHCC who were admitted to The Second People's Hospital of Neijiang from June 2015 to September 2020 were enrolled, and according to the treatment modality, they were divided into RR group with 64 patients and TACE-MWA group with 114 patients. Baseline demographic data, liver function, and tumor conditions before treatment were recorded, and the patients were followed up to October 2021 to compare postoperative overall survival (OS) time and recurrence-free survival (RFS) time between the two groups. Subgroup analysis based on recurrence pattern (recurrence time and tumor size) was performed, and the influencing factors for prognosis were analyzed. The independent samples t -test was used for comparison of continuous data between groups, and the chi-square test was used for comparison of categorical data; the Kaplan-Meier method was used for postoperative survival rate, the Log-rank test was used for survival difference analysis, and a multivariate Cox regression analysis was used to investigate independent risk factors for survival. Results The multivariate analysis showed that tumor diameter, alpha-fetoprotein (AFP) level, alanine aminotransferase, albumin, and time to recurrence were independent prognostic factors for OS (all P 2 years), there were significant differences between the two groups in median OS (54.0 months vs 36.0 months, χ 2 =6.171, P =0.013) and median RFS (28.0 months vs 21.0 months, χ 2 = 5.211, P =0.022). For RHCC with a tumor diameter of ≤5 cm, there was a significant difference in median OS between the two groups (33.0 months vs 27.0 months, χ 2 =6.447, P =0.011). Conclusion RR has a similar clinical effect to TACE-MWA in RHCC with early recurrence or a tumor diameter of > 5 cm, but RR should be the first choice for RHCC with late recurrence or a tumor diameter of ≤5 cm.

Objective:To compare and analyze the value of X-ray examination and MRI in the diagnosis of subacromial impingement syndrome.Methods:Sixty patients with shoulder pain and weakness in Beijing Tiantan Hospital, Capital Medical University from January 2019 to May 2021 were selected. All patients underwent X-ray and MRI. Taking clinical diagnosis as the gold standard, the diagnostic efficacy of X-ray and MRI in subacromial impact syndrome was compared and analyzed.Results:The consistency between MRI and gold standard was good ( Kappa = 0.769, P<0.01), and the consistency between X-ray and gold standard was general ( Kappa = 0.464, P<0.01); there was no significant difference between X-ray examination and MRI examination of acromion morphological classification, subacromial space classification ( P>0.05); The sensitivity of MRI was higher than that of X-ray, and the difference was statistically significant ( χ2 = 4.00, P<0.05). There was no difference between MRI and X-ray, and the difference was not statistically significant ( χ2 = 0.25, P>0.05). Conclusions:X-ray and MRI are complementary to each other in the diagnosis of subacromial impingement syndrome. X-ray examination should be carried out first, and MRI should be carried out when necessary.

@#AIM: To evaluate the efficacy of mycophenolate mofetil(MMF)on the prevention of relapse and visual prognosis of patients in neuromyelitis optica spectrum disorders(NMOSD)with AQP4 antibody positive optic neuritis. <p>METHODS: We retrospectively reviewed 11 patients with initial diagnosis of NMOSD and AQP4 antibody positive optic neuritis from January 2017 to December 2019. Among the 11 patients, 3 were male and 8 were female. The unique core clinical manifestation of NMOSD was optic neuritis. The onset age was 36.3±6.0(27-47)years old. Duration of the disease was 3.4±1.4(2.2-6.8)a. MMF was added in the relieving period of NMOSD for 1a or over 1a. Annualized relapsing rate(ARR), best corrected vision activity(BCVA)and adverse reactions of MMF were recorded.<p>RESULTS: The median time of MMF treatment was 18(12, 36)mo. The ARR was 0.66/a at baseline and 0.16/a after the treatment. There were 91% of the patients had decreased ARR and 82% of them had no clinical relapse. The patients had significant improvement on ARR after MMF treatment(<i>P</i><0.05 ). In total, there was no significant difference between the mean BCVA after treatment and that at baseline(<i>P</i>>0.05). Of the 11 patients, 3 patients had side effects(27%), including 1 patient with elevated liver transaminase(9%), and 2 patients with mild gastrointestinal reaction(18%)during follow-up period. None of them discontinued MMF due to adverse events.<p>CONCLUSION: MMF treatment for AQP4 antibody positive NMOSD can reduce the ARR of optic neuritis to a certain extent and protect the visual function of patients.

Objective To investigate the clinicopathological features,immunohistochemical characteristics,diagnosis,treatment and prognosis of intrathyroid thymic carcinoma.Methods Clinical data of 7 patients with intrathyroid thymic carcinoma were retrospectively reviewed.Histological examination and immunohistochemical staining were performed on the surgically resected tumors.The infection of Epstein-Barr virus(EBV)was detected by EBER in situ hybridization.Results The 7 patients included 5 males and 2 females.The age ranged from 40 to 71 years,with a median of 54 years.The tumors were located in the thyroid gland,with the maximum diameter ranging from 2.2 cm to 6.0 cm and the average maximum diameter of(4.0±1.2)cm.All the patients underwent thyroid gland resection and local lymph node dissection.After operation,all the cases were treated with radiotherapy and five of them additionally received chemotherapy.Six patients were followed up for 10-163 months,all of whom were still alive,including 2 patients with recurrence in situ,1 patient with homolateral cervical lymph node metastasis and the rest with no recurrence or metastasis.CK-pan,P63,CD5 and CD117 were expressed in all the cases,while TTF-1,TG,CT and PAX8 were negative.One case of them expressed SYN and CgA.Ki-67 proliferation index ranged from 10% to 90%.EBER in situ hybridization showed negative results in all 7 cases.Conclusions Intrathyroid thymic carcinoma is a relatively low-grade malignant tumor.The combination of immunohistochemical CD5,CD117 and monoclonal PAX8 is helpful in the diagnosis and differential diagnosis of intrathyroid thymic carcinoma.EBV may not be involved in the development of intrathyroid thymic carcinoma.Thyroid gland resection plus central lymph node dissection is an important treatment measure for intrathyroid thymic carcinoma.For patients with regional lymph node metastasis and obvious peripheral tissue invasion,postoperative radiotherapy with/without chemotherapy can effectively delay the disease progression.

OBJECTIVE: To investigate the CT and MR features of "inferior vena cava(IVC) reverse-flow" sign and "jet-blood" sign in Budd-Chiari Syndrome (BCS). METHODS: The liver CT and/or MRI plain scan and dynamic enhancement of 107 cases of BCS diagnosed by DSA and/or clinic were collected, including 17 patients with hepatic vein obstruction type, 79 patients with IVC obstruction type, and 11 patients with mixed type. The manifestations of IVC reverse-flow sign and jet-blood sign in the latter two type BCS (90cases) imaging were analyzed. RESULTS: 1) The incidence of IVC reverse-flow sign in the IVC obstruction type and mixed type was 93.3 %(83/90), which was manifested as: The contrast agent was shown below the level of renal veins in the hepatic arterial phase enhancement, while no contrast agent was shown above it at the same time. 2) The incidence of jet-blood sign in membrane-perforated subtype was 100 %(15/15) or 16.7 %(15/90), which was manifested as: The low density/signal dots appeared within full of contrast agent at the superior liver segment IVC on axial slices in arterial phase of CT/MRI enhancement, or the low signal line within agent presented above the IVC membrane on coronal image in equilibrium phase of MR enhancement. 3) Other imaging findings: 75 cases of membrane, 18 cases of membrane calcification, 27 cases of abnormal hepatic vein, 76 cases of abnormal structure of IVC, 18 cases of thrombus/cancer embolus in hepatic vein and/or IVC. There were 65 cases of abnormal liver appearance; 71 cases of abnormal liver enhancement; 21 cases of hepatic vein unsynchronous enhancement. Anastomotic branches among the hepatic veins open with comma sign in 54 cases; dilatation of intraspinal and paravertebral veins, azygos and hemiazygos veins in 90 cases(100 %, 90/90) or 96 cases(89.7 %, 96/107). CONCLUSIONS: The "IVC reverse-flow" sign is a specific CT and MR sign of IVC type and mixed type BCS, and the "jet-blood" sign is a characteristic CT and MR sign of membrane-perforated subtype BCS.

Transcription and pre-mRNA splicing are coupled to promote gene expression and regulation. However, mechanisms by which transcription and splicing influence each other are still under investigation. The ATPase Prp5p is required for pre-spliceosome assembly and splicing proofreading at the branch-point region. From an open UV mutagenesis screen for genetic suppressors of prp5 defects and subsequent targeted testing, we identify components of the TBP-binding module of the Spt-Ada-Gcn5 Acetyltransferase (SAGA) complex, Spt8p and Spt3p. Spt8Δ and spt3Δ rescue the cold-sensitivity of prp5-GAR allele, and prp5 mutants restore growth of spt8Δ and spt3Δ strains on 6-azauracil. By chromatin immunoprecipitation (ChIP), we find that prp5 alleles decrease recruitment of RNA polymerase II (Pol II) to an intron-containing gene, which is rescued by spt8Δ. Further ChIP-seq reveals that global effects on Pol II-binding are mutually rescued by prp5-GAR and spt8Δ. Inhibited splicing caused by prp5-GAR is also restored by spt8Δ. In vitro assays indicate that Prp5p directly interacts with Spt8p, but not Spt3p. We demonstrate that Prp5p's splicing proofreading is modulated by Spt8p and Spt3p. Therefore, this study reveals that interactions between the TBP-binding module of SAGA and the spliceosomal ATPase Prp5p mediate a balance between transcription initiation/elongation and pre-spliceosome assembly.

Doublesex is highly conserved and sex-specifically spliced in insect sex-determination pathways, and its alternative splicing (AS) is regulated by Transformer, an exonic splicing activator, in the model system of Drosophila melanogaster. However, due to the lack of a transformer gene, AS regulation of doublesex remains unclear in Lepidoptera, which contain the economically important silkworm Bombyx mori and thousands of agricultural pests. Here, we use yeast three-hybrid system to screen for RNA-binding proteins that recognize sex-specific exons 3 and 4 of silkworm doublesex (Bm-dsx); this approach identified BxRBP1/Lark binding to the exon 3, and BxRBP2/TBPH and BxRBP3/Aret binding to the exon 4. Investigation of tissues shows that BxRBP1 and BxRBP2 have no sex specificity, but BxRBP3 has - three of its four isoforms are expressed with a sex-bias. Using novel sex-specific silkworm cell lines, we find that BxRBP1 and BxRBP3 directly interact with each other, and cooperatively function as splicing repressors. Over-expression of BxRBP1 and BxRBP3 isoforms efficiently inhibits splicing of the exons 3 and 4 in the female-specific cells and generates the male-specific isoform of Bm-dsx. We also demonstrate that the sex-determination upstream gene Masc regulates alternatively transcribed BxRBP3 isoforms. Thus, we identify a new regulatory mechanism of doublesex AS in the silkworm, revealing an evolutionary divergence in insect sex-determination.

ObjectiveTo investigate the influence of dual positivity of HBsAg and anti-HBs on the development of hepatocellular carcinoma (HCC) in patients with hepatitis B virus (HBV) infection. MethodsPubMed, Embase, Cochrane Library, CNKI, and Wanfang Data were searched for articles on the influence of dual positivity of HBsAg and anti-HBs on the risk of HCC published from July 1, 1975 to March 27, 2019. RevMan5.3 and Stata11.2 were used for statistical analysis of data. A heterogeneity analysis was performed for the studies included; a random effects model was used in case of significant heterogeneity, and a fixed effects model was used in case of non-significant heterogeneity. Odds ratio (OR) and corresponding 95% confidence interval (CI) were used to investigate the association of dual positivity of HBsAg and anti-HBs with the development of HCC. Begg funnel plots were used to investigate publication bias. By removing one article each time, the sensitivity analysis was used to assess the quality and reliability of the Meta-analysis. ResultsA total of 4 articles were included, with 2 studies in the Korean population and 2 in the Chinese population, and there were 3042 patients in total. The meta-analysis showed that there was no significant association between dual positivity of HBsAg and anti-HBs and the development of HCC (OR=1.46, 95%CI: 0.76-2.80, P=0.25). A country-based subgroup analysis showed significant association between dual positivity of HBsAg and anti-HBs and the development of HCC in the Korean population (OR=2.67, 95%CI: 1.61-4.43, P=0.000 1), while no significant association was found in the Chinese population (OR=0.89, 95%CI: 0.48-1.64, P=0.70). ConclusionThere is no significant association between dual positivity of HBsAg and anti-HBs and the development of HCC, and further studies are needed in future.

Objective@#To compare T-cell receptor (TCR) β chain complementarity-determining region 3 (CDR3) in the patients with coexistence of HBsAg and HBsAb and other HBV infected patients. @*Methods@#The clonotype and diversity of CDR3 in blood of group cases (positive HBsAg and HBsAb) (n=11), control 1 (negative HBsAg and positive HBsAb) (n=10) and control 2 (positive HBsAg and negative HBsAb) (n=10) were analyzed by high-throughput TCR sequencing with Illumina HiseqX10. @*Results@#In the case group, the overlap rate of 6.28% (0.25%, 13.10%) was detected between any two samples, which was significantly lower than the overlap rate of 10.49% (6.20%,17.30%) seen in control 1 group (P=0.008). In control 2 group, the overlap rate of 2.60% (0.13%,13.69%) was significantly lower than control 1 group (P=0.001). There was no difference between case group and control 2 group. After pairwise comparison between the three groups, the frequency of clonotype TRBV7-2/TRBD1/TRBJ2-1 in case group was higher than that of control 1 group (P=0.029), the frequency of TRBV7-3/TRBD1/TRBJ2-7 in case group was lower than that of control 1 group (P=0.031). The difference of TRBV5-8 was significant in comparing case group with control 1 group (P=0.047). There were 14 clonotypes which had differences between case group and control 2 group in frequency. TRBV28was significant in comparing case group with control 2 group (P=0.028). For diversity, there was no difference among the three groups. @*Conclusion@#Clonotype TRBV7-2/TRBD1/TRBJ2-1, TRBV7-3/TRBD1/TRBJ2-7 and TRBV5-8 were associated with coexistence of HBsAg and HBsAb, but the diversity was not associated with TCR β chain CDR3.

BACKGROUND: Surgical wound closure directly influences spinal surgical efficiency and several postoperative complications. The traditional suture technique is time-consuming and associated with greater rates of complications. Bidirectional absorbable barbed sutures seem to compensate for some of the limitations of traditional suture; however, they rarely are reported in spinal surgery. We designed a novel suture technique for use in thoracolumbar spinal surgery. METHODS: The data of 189 patients with traumatic thoracolumbar fractures were analyzed between bidirectional barbed suture closure and traditional interrupted suture closure. Data of operative time, wound closure time, length of incision, intraoperative blood loss, complications of wound dehiscence and postoperative hematoma, cost, and neurologic status were collected. RESULTS: No significant differences were observed in the baseline demographics of included patients. Compared with the traditional suturing group, the barbed sutures decreased the mean operative time (P = 0.037), suture time (P < 0.01), and mean suturing time (P < 0.01) significantly, although no statistically significant differences were found in blood loss (P = 0.724) and neurologic functional scores (preoperative: P = 0.901; 3 months after surgery: P = 0.208; final follow-up assessments: P = 0.163), and no statistically significant differences were found in rates of postoperative infection, hematoma, and wound dehiscence. CONCLUSIONS: Our findings suggest that the novel knotless barbed suture has comparable strength to traditional sutures, with the advantage of less suturing time. It is an efficient, safe technique, and alternative choice for patients with thoracolumbar fracture after posterior surgery.

In this paper, we propose a novel absolute value inequalities discriminant analysis (AVIDA) criterion for supervised dimensionality reduction. Compared with the conventional linear discriminant analysis (LDA), the main characteristics of our AVIDA are robustness and sparseness. By reformulating the generalized eigenvalue problem in LDA to a related SVM-type "concave-convex" problem based on absolute value inequalities loss, our AVIDA is not only more robust to outliers and noises, but also avoids the SSS problem. Moreover, the additional L1-norm regularization term in the objective makes sure sparse discriminant vectors are obtained. A successive linear algorithm is employed to solve the proposed optimization problem, where a series of linear programs are solved. The superiority of our AVIDA is supported by experimental results on artificial examples as well as benchmark image databases.

Celastrol has been reported to exert therapeutic potential on pro-inflammatory diseases including asthma, Crohn's disease, arthritis and neurodegenerative disorders via inhibiting NF-κB pathway. While the effect of celastrol on intervertebral disc degeneration (IDD), which is also a pro-inflammatory disease, remains unknown. In this study, we evaluated the effect of celastrol on IDD in IL-1ß treated human nucleus pulposus cells in vitro as well as in puncture induced rat IDD model in vivo. Our results showed that celastrol reduced the expression of catabolic genes (MMP-3, 9, 13, ADAMTS-4, 5), oxidative stress factors (COX-2, iNOS) and pro-inflammatory factors (IL-6, TNF-a) induced by IL-1ß in nucleus pulposus cells, also phosphorylation of IκBα and p65 were attenuated by celastrol, indicating NF-κB pathway was inhibited by celastrol in nucleus pulposus cells. In vivo study showed that celastrol treated rats had stronger T2-weighted signal than vehicle-treated rats at 2 weeks and 6 weeks' time point, suggesting celastrol could attenuate intervertebral disc degeneration in vivo. Together, our study demonstrates that celastrol could reduce IL-1ß induced matrix catabolism, oxidative stress and inflammation in human nucleus pulposus cells and attenuates rat intervertebral disc degeneration in vivo, which shows its potential to be a therapeutic drug for IDD.
